Film Alley joins Buc-ee’s in Terrell

TERRELL, KAUFMAN COUNTY – Schulman Theatres and Oakridge Investments has started building the 74,000-sf multi-venue concept—called Film Alley—at the northwest corner of I-20 and FM 148.
The new Film Alley entertainment hub will include eight movie theaters with full-service dining and recliner seating, as well as 24 lanes of bowling and a 4,500-sf arcade.
Film Alley at the Crossroads in Terrell is slated to open in September 2018.
Cost of construction for Film Alley is $10 million, according to TDLR.
Crossroads at Terrell sits adjacent to the newest Buc-ee’s Travel Center and the future 52-acre Baylor Scott & White Health medical campus.
